Recognition of On-line Handwritten Mathematical Expressions Using a Minimum Spanning Tree Construction and Symbol Dominance
We present a structural analysis method for the recognition of on-line handwritten mathematical expressions based on a minimum spanning tree construction and symbol dominance. The method handles some layout irregularities frequently found in on-line handwritten formula recognition systems, like symbol overlapping and association of arguments of sum-like operators. It also handles arguments of operators with non-standard layouts, as well as tabular arrangements, like matrices.
